- The protein has a predicted molecular mass of 38.6 kDa after removal of the signal peptide. The apparent molecular mass of RSPO3(22-146)-hFc is approximately 35-55 kDa due to glycosylation. This gene belongs to the R-spondin family. The encoded protein plays a role in the regulation of Wnt (wingless-type MMTV integration site family)/beta-catenin and Wnt/planar cell polarity (PCP) signaling pathways; which are involved in development; cell growth and disease pathogenesis. Genome-wide association studies suggest a correlation of this gene with bone mineral density and risk of fracture. This gene may be involved in tumor development.
